6G Spectrum is the range of frequencies that will be allocated for the next generation of wireless communication technology, known as 6G. This spectrum will enable faster data speeds, lower latency, and increased capacity for wireless networks, allowing for more devices to connect simultaneously and for new applications such as virtual reality, augmented reality, and the Internet of Things to be supported. The 6G Spectrum is expected to include higher frequency bands than previous generations, such as millimeter wave frequencies, which will allow for even faster data speeds but will require more infrastructure to be deployed due to their shorter range. Overall, the 6G Spectrum will play a crucial role in enabling the development of new technologies and services that will shape the future of the telecom industry.
